Joannes Leslæus, aged 17, matriculated at the Seminary of Braunsberg in the diocese of Ermland (Warmia) in August 1613. He studied logic and was sent to Rome along with Andreas Leslæus [SSNE 7885], who may be of some relation as the two students arrived around the same time.
